Free tools, no data leaves your browser

All 19 utilities (JSON, Base64, JWT, Hash, Regex, Timestamp, Color, UUID, Lorem, Markdown, Diff, Cron, Password, QR Code, YAML, Gradient, HTML Entities, JSON→TS, URL) run entirely client-side in your browser. Whatever you paste (JWTs, JSON payloads, passwords, URLs) stays on your device. We do not collect, transmit, store, or analyse the content you put into the tools.

When you create an API key (Pro tier)

To use the DevTools Hub API for high-volume automation, you create an account and an HMAC-signed API key. We collect:

  • Email address: for account identification, billing receipts, and security alerts
  • API key metadata: key prefix, creation date, last-used timestamp, rate-limit usage (we never store the full key plaintext after creation, only a hash for verification)
  • API request metadata: timestamps, endpoint called, response status, originating IP (for rate-limiting and abuse detection; not the request body)

Payments (Pro subscription)

DevTools Hub Pro is $9/month, billed via Stripe. Stripe collects your name, email, billing address, and payment-card details to process the subscription. Stripe shares with us: your email, the subscription status, billing amount, and renewal/cancellation events. We do not see or store your card details. Stripe's privacy policy: stripe.com/privacy.

What we don't do

  • No Google Analytics, no Google Ads, no Facebook Pixel, no behavioural tracking
  • No cookies for advertising or third-party tracking
  • No selling or sharing of personal information for cross-context behavioural advertising
  • No reading or storing of tool inputs (the content you paste in)

Retention

  • Account data: kept while your account is active; deleted within 30 days of account closure (except records required for tax/accounting up to 7 years)
  • API request logs: 90 days, then deleted
  • Subscription records: at least 7 years (tax / accounting)
  • Hosting logs: per Vercel's defaults
